Brief:
If an some object is created in eval block under my operator and this object has a DESTROY method (for example, disconnect database method) then any threw exceptions in eval block are wiped and lost. I think that this is incorrect behaviour of perl. The perl should keep $@ if in eval there is some DESTROY methods...
To see example below
// Perlover (perlover@perlover.com)
Example:
eval
{
my $alex = Alex->new();
$alex->alex();
};
my $error = $@;
print "error = $error\n";
{
package Alex;
sub new
{
return bless {}, shift;
}
sub DESTROY
{
$@ = undef;
}
sub alex
{
die "Vasya cool";
}
}
